Natalie Decker Practice Day Recap From Martinsville
MARTINSVILLE, VA – Natalie Decker took to the track at Martinsville Speedway for the first time on Friday, the place where she watched her first ever NASCAR race in person, at the age of 14.
As a rookie, she had a chance to take laps in a morning session for rookie practice. During that session she turned a lap time of 20.847.
After a short break, it was time for a full field session of practice. During the first half of practice, Decker ran a best time of 20.758. In the second half of the session she ran a best time of 20.414.
In the final session, Decker found more speed. She ran a mock run at the end of the session and clocked in a 20.231 lap.
“We finished 18th fastest on the day. I wish we were faster, however, we are in a good place for qualifying tomorrow.” Said Decker, “Looking forward to a good qualifying session tomorrow and taking the green flag for the first time here at Martinsville!”
Qualifying gets underway at 10:05 am EDT on Saturday, with the NASCAR Hall of Fame 200 scheduled to get underway at 1:30pm EDT from Martinsville Speedway.
